Literacy Coalition Stuffs 450 Backpacks For Friday Oswego County Fair Event

Volunteers from the Literacy Coalition of Oswego County (LCOC) and members of the Fulton Noon and Sunrise Rotary clubs (above) packed 450 backpacks with school supplies and books to be given away at LCOC’s Raising Kids Who Read event tomorrow afternoon at the Oswego County Fair. Author Daniel Willingham will be presenting three 20-minute sessions at 1:00, 2:00, and 3:00 p.m. in the Youth Building at the fair.
